资料
表格
制度
合同
管理
职场
经营
创业
范文
总结
计划
作文
文章
美文
词句
教程
模板
图片
字体
图标
办公
人事
财务
生产
管理资源吧首页
>>>
教程
>>>
编程
>>>
JavaScript教程
>>>
js当月水电气简单计算器
<img src="/_New/_cj/myeditor/sysimage/space.gif" class="ewebeditor__script" _ewebeditor_fake_tag="script" _ewebeditor_fake_value="%3Cscript%3Efunction%20StorePage()%7Bd%3Ddocument%3Bt%3Dd.selection%3F(d.selection.type!%3D'None'%3Fd.selection.createRange().text%3A'')%3A(d.getSelection%3Fd.getSelection()%3A'')%3Bvoid(keyit%3Dwindow.open('http%3A%2F%2Fwww.365key.com%2Fstoreit.aspx%3Ft%3D'%2Bescape(d.title)%2B'%26u%3D'%2Bescape(d.location.href)%2B'%26c%3D'%2Bescape(t)%2C'keyit'%2C'scrollbars%3Dno%2Cwidth%3D475%2Cheight%3D575%2Cleft%3D75%2Ctop%3D20%2Cstatus%3Dno%2Cresizable%3Dyes'))%3Bkeyit.focus()%3B%7D%3C%2Fscript%3E"><!--CT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dt--> <meta http-equiv="Content-Type" content="text/html; charset=gb2312" /><style type="text/css"> body{ font-size:12px; text-align: center; } td{font-size:12px; } .outtab { border-top-width: 1px; border-right-width: 1px; border-bottom-width: 1px; border-left-width: 1px; border-top-style: solid; border-right-style: solid; border-bottom-style: solid; border-left-style: solid; border-top-color: #CCCCCC; border-right-color: #CCCCCC; border-bottom-color: #CCCCCC; border-left-color: #CCCCCC; } #main { border: 1px solid #CCCCCC; width:600px; height:200px; text-align: left; padding: 10px; }</style><img src="/_New/_cj/myeditor/sysimage/space.gif" class="ewebeditor__script" _ewebeditor_fake_tag="script" _ewebeditor_fake_value="%3Cscript%3E%20%0D%0A%2F%2F%E6%95%B0%E5%AD%97%E5%9E%8B%E9%AA%8C%E8%AF%81%E9%83%A8%E5%88%86%20%0D%0A%2F%2F%20JavaScript%20Document%20%0D%0A%0D%0A%2F%2F%E6%8E%A7%E5%88%B6%E8%BE%93%E5%85%A5%E7%9A%84%E5%BD%A2%E5%BC%8F%E4%B8%BA%E6%95%B0%E5%80%BC%20%0D%0Afunction%20CheckNum(thetxtNum)%20%0D%0A%7B%20%0D%0Avar%20_value%20%3D%20thetxtNum.value%3B%20%0D%0Avar%20kc%3Dwindow.event.keyCode%3B%20%0D%0A%0D%0Aif(kc%3D%3D110%20%7C%7C%20kc%3D%3D190)%2F%2F%E5%A6%82%E6%9E%9C%E6%98%AF.%20%0D%0A%7B%20%0D%0Aif(_value.length%3D%3D0)%2F%2F%E7%AC%AC%E4%B8%80%E4%B8%AA%E4%B8%8D%E5%85%81%E8%AE%B8%E8%BE%93%E5%85%A5%E3%80%82%20%0D%0A%7B%20%0D%0A%20%20%20alert(%22%E4%B8%8D%E8%83%BD%E4%BB%A5%E5%B0%8F%E6%95%B0%E7%82%B9%E5%BC%80%E5%A4%B4%EF%BC%81%22)%3B%20%0D%0A%20%20%20window.event.returnValue%20%3D%20false%3B%20%0D%0A%20%20%20return%3B%20%0D%0A%7D%20%0D%0Aif(_value.indexOf(%22.%22)%3E%3D0)%2F%2F%E5%A6%82%E6%9E%9C%E5%B7%B2%E7%BB%8F%E5%AD%98%E5%9C%A8.%20%0D%0A%7B%20%0D%0A%20%20%20%2F%2Fwindow.event.keyCode%3D8%3B%20%0D%0A%20%20%20alert(%22%E4%B8%8D%E8%83%BD%E5%86%8D%E6%AC%A1%E8%BE%93%E5%85%A5%E5%B0%8F%E6%95%B0%E7%82%B9%EF%BC%81%22)%3B%20%0D%0A%20%20%20window.event.returnValue%20%3D%20false%3B%20%0D%0A%20%20%20return%3B%20%0D%0A%7D%20%0D%0A%7D%20%0D%0A%0D%0A%2F%2Falert(kc)%3B%20%0D%0Aif(%20(kc%3E%3D48%20%26%26%20kc%3C%3D57)%20%7C%7C%20(kc%3E%3D96%20%26%26%20kc%3C%3D105)%20%7C%7C%20kc%3D%3D110%20%7C%7C%20kc%3D%3D190)%2F%2F%E5%A6%82%E6%9E%9C%E6%98%AF%E6%95%B0%E5%AD%97%20%E6%88%96%20.%20%0D%0A%7B%20%0D%0Awindow.event.returnValue%20%3D%20true%3B%20%0D%0Areturn%3B%20%0D%0A%7D%20%0D%0Aelse%20if(kc%3D%3D8)%2F%2F%E5%A6%82%E6%9E%9C%E6%98%AF%E9%80%80%E6%A0%BC%20%0D%0A%7B%20%0D%0AthetxtNum.select()%3B%20%0D%0AthetxtNum.value%3D%22%22%3B%20%0D%0AthetxtNum.focus()%3B%20%0D%0Awindow.event.returnValue%20%3D%20false%3B%20%0D%0Areturn%3B%20%0D%0A%7D%20%0D%0Aelse%20if(kc%3D%3D13)%20%0D%0A%20%20%20%20%20%7B%20%0D%0A%20%20%20%20%20%20%20%20%20window.event.keyCode%3D9%3B%20%0D%0A%20%20%20%20%20%20%20%20%20window.event.returnValue%20%3D%20true%3B%20%0D%0A%20%20%20%20%20%20%20%20%20return%3B%20%0D%0A%20%20%20%20%20%7D%20%0D%0Aelse%20if(kc%3D%3D9%20%7C%7C%20kc%3D%3D45%20%7C%7C%20kc%3D%3D46%20%7C%7C%20kc%3D%3D16%20%7C%7C%20kc%3D%3D17%20%7C%7C%20kc%3D%3D18%20%7C%7C%20kc%3D%3D20%20%7C%7C%20(kc%3E%3D112%20%26%26%20kc%3C%3D123))%20%0D%0A%20%20%20%20%20%7B%20%0D%0A%20%20%20%20%20%20%20%20%20window.event.returnValue%20%3D%20true%3B%20%0D%0A%20%20%20%20%20%20%20%20%20return%3B%20%0D%0A%20%20%20%20%20%7D%20%0D%0Aelse%20%0D%0A%7B%20%0D%0A%2F%2Fwindow.event.keyCode%3D8%3B%20%0D%0Aalert(%22%E8%AF%B7%E8%BE%93%E5%85%A5%E6%95%B0%E5%AD%97%EF%BC%81%22)%3B%20%0D%0AthetxtNum.value%3D0%3B%20%0D%0Awindow.event.returnValue%20%3D%20false%3B%20%0D%0Areturn%3B%20%0D%0A%7D%20%0D%0A%7D%20%0D%0A%0D%0A%2F%2F%E4%BF%9D%E7%95%99%E5%B0%8F%E6%95%B0%E7%82%B9%E5%90%8E%E4%B8%80%E4%BD%8D%20%0D%0Afunction%20Transfer(thetxtNum)%20%0D%0A%7B%20%0D%0Avar%20_value%3D%20parseFloat(thetxtNum.value)%3B%20%0D%0Aif(isNaN(_value))%20%0D%0A%20%20%20%20%20%7B%20%0D%0A%20%20%20%20%20%20%20%20%20return%3B%20%0D%0A%20%20%20%20%20%7D%20%0D%0AthetxtNum.value%20%3D%20_value.toFixed(2)%3B%20%0D%0A%7D%20%0D%0A%2F%2F%2F%2F%E6%95%B0%E5%AD%97%E5%9E%8B%E9%AA%8C%E8%AF%81%E9%83%A8%E5%88%86-----end%20%0D%0A%0D%0A%2F%2F%E8%BE%93%E5%85%A5%E6%97%A5%E6%9C%9F%E5%B9%B4%E6%9C%88%20%0D%0Afunction%20writeyearmonth()%20%0D%0A%7B%20%0D%0Avar%20myDate%20%3D%20new%20Date()%3B%20%0D%0AmyDate.getFullYear()%3B%20%20%20%20%2F%2F%E8%8E%B7%E5%8F%96%E5%AE%8C%E6%95%B4%E7%9A%84%E5%B9%B4%E4%BB%BD(4%E4%BD%8D%2C1970-%3F%3F%3F%3F)%20%0D%0AmyDate.getMonth()%3B%20%20%0D%0Avar%20rqstr%3D%22%22%3B%20%0D%0Arqstr%3DmyDate.getFullYear()%20%2B%22%E5%B9%B4%22%2BmyDate.getMonth()%20%2B%22%E6%9C%88%22%3B%20%0D%0Adocument.write%20(rqstr)%3B%20%0D%0A%7D%20%0D%0A%20%3C%2Fscript%3E"> <div id="main"> <ul> <li><img src="/_New/_cj/myeditor/sysimage/space.gif" class="ewebeditor__script" _ewebeditor_fake_tag="script" _ewebeditor_fake_value="%3Cscript%3Ewriteyearmonth()%3B%3C%2Fscript%3E"></li> <li>水:起度 <input onkeydown="CheckNum(this)" onblur="dosum()" style="WIDTH: 50px" name="s1" /> 止度 <input onkeydown="CheckNum(this)" onblur="dosum()" style="WIDTH: 50px" name="s2" /> 单价 <input onkeydown="CheckNum(this)" onblur="dosum()" style="WIDTH: 50px" name="s3" /> 附加 <input onkeydown="CheckNum(this)" onblur="dosum()" style="WIDTH: 50px" name="s4" /> </li> <li>电:起度 <input onkeydown="CheckNum(this)" onblur="dosum()" style="WIDTH: 50px" name="d1" /> 止度 <input onkeydown="CheckNum(this)" onblur="dosum()" style="WIDTH: 50px" name="d2" /> 单价 <input onkeydown="CheckNum(this)" onblur="dosum()" style="WIDTH: 50px" name="d3" /> 附加 <input onkeydown="CheckNum(this)" onblur="dosum()" style="WIDTH: 50px" name="d4" /> </li> <li>气:起度 <input onkeydown="CheckNum(this)" onblur="dosum()" style="WIDTH: 50px" name="q1" /> 止度 <input onkeydown="CheckNum(this)" onblur="dosum()" style="WIDTH: 50px" name="q2" /> 单价 <input onkeydown="CheckNum(this)" onblur="dosum()" style="WIDTH: 50px" name="q3" /> 附加 <input onkeydown="CheckNum(this)" onblur="dosum()" style="WIDTH: 50px" name="q4" /> </li> <li>说明:输入各项后,在页面任意空白处点击鼠标,页面自动计算一次结果! </li> </ul> <table cellspacing="0" bordercolordark="#ffffff" cellpadding="0" width="646" align="left" bordercolorlight="#000000" border="1"> <tbody> <tr> <td align="center" width="90">名称</td> <td align="center" width="90">起度(吨/度/方)</td> <td align="center" width="90">止度(吨/度/方)</td> <td align="center" width="90">数量(吨/度/方)</td> <td align="center" width="90">单价(元)</td> <td align="center" width="90">附加金额(元)</td> <td align="center" width="90">总金额(元)</td> </tr> <tr> <td align="center">水</td> <td id="a1" align="right"> </td> <td id="a2" align="right"> </td> <td id="a3" align="right"> </td> <td id="a4" align="right"> </td> <td id="a5" align="right"> </td> <td id="a6" align="right"> </td> </tr> <tr> <td align="center">电</td> <td id="b1" align="right"> </td> <td id="b2" align="right"> </td> <td id="b3" align="right"> </td> <td id="b4" align="right"> </td> <td id="b5" align="right"> </td> <td id="b6" align="right"> </td> </tr> <tr> <td align="center">气</td> <td id="c1" align="right"> </td> <td id="c2" align="right"> </td> <td id="c3" align="right"> </td> <td id="c4" align="right"> </td> <td id="c5" align="right"> </td> <td id="c6" align="right"> </td> </tr> <tr> <td align="left" colspan="6"><img src="/_New/_cj/myeditor/sysimage/space.gif" class="ewebeditor__script" _ewebeditor_fake_tag="script" _ewebeditor_fake_value="%3Cscript%3Ewriteyearmonth()%3B%3C%2Fscript%3E">合计(元)</td> <td id="hj" align="right"> </td> </tr> </tbody> </table> </div> <img src="/_New/_cj/myeditor/sysimage/space.gif" class="ewebeditor__script" _ewebeditor_fake_tag="script" _ewebeditor_fake_value="%3Cscript%3E%20%0D%0A%2F%2F%E8%AE%A1%E7%AE%97%E8%BE%93%E5%85%A5%E7%BB%93%E6%9E%9C%E5%88%B0TD%20%0D%0Afunction%20dosum()%20%0D%0A%7B%20%0D%0Avar%20sum1%2Csum2%2Csum3%2Csum4%3B%20%0D%0Avar%20sl1%2Csl2%2Csl3%3B%20%0D%0Asum1%3D0%3Bsum2%3D0%3Bsum3%3D0%3Bsum4%3D0%3B%20%0D%0Asl1%3D0%3Bsl2%3D0%3Bsl3%3D0%3B%20%0D%0Avar%20s1%2Cs2%2Cs3%2Cs4%2Cd1%2Cd2%2Cd3%2Cd4%2Cq1%2Cq2%2Cq3%2Cq4%3B%20%0D%0As1%3DparseFloat(document.all.s1.value)%3B%2F%2F%E5%8F%96%E5%80%BC%20%0D%0As2%3DparseFloat(document.all.s2.value)%3B%20%0D%0As3%3DparseFloat(document.all.s3.value)%3B%20%0D%0As4%3DparseFloat(document.all.s4.value)%3B%20%0D%0Ad1%3DparseFloat(document.all.d1.value)%3B%20%0D%0Ad2%3DparseFloat(document.all.d2.value)%3B%20%0D%0Ad3%3DparseFloat(document.all.d3.value)%3B%20%0D%0Ad4%3DparseFloat(document.all.d4.value)%3B%20%0D%0Aq1%3DparseFloat(document.all.q1.value)%3B%20%0D%0Aq2%3DparseFloat(document.all.q2.value)%3B%20%0D%0Aq3%3DparseFloat(document.all.q3.value)%3B%20%0D%0Aq4%3DparseFloat(document.all.q4.value)%3B%20%0D%0Asl1%3D(s2-s1)%3B%2F%2F%E6%95%B0%E9%87%8F%20%0D%0Asl2%3D(d2-d1)%3B%20%0D%0Asl3%3D(q2-q1)%3B%20%0D%0Asum1%3Dsl1*s3%2Bs4%3B%2F%2F%E9%87%91%E9%A2%9D%20%0D%0Asum2%3Dsl2*d3%2Bd4%3B%20%0D%0Asum3%3Dsl3*q3%2Bq4%3B%20%0D%0Asum4%3Dsum1%2Bsum2%2Bsum3%3B%20%0D%0A%2F%2F%E8%BE%93%E5%85%A5%E5%87%BA%E5%AF%B9%E5%BA%94TD%20%0D%0Adocument.all.a1.innerHTML%3Ds1%3B%20%0D%0Adocument.all.a2.innerHTML%3Ds2%3B%20%0D%0Adocument.all.a3.innerHTML%3Dsl1%3B%20%0D%0Adocument.all.a4.innerHTML%3Ds3%3B%20%0D%0Adocument.all.a5.innerHTML%3Ds4%3B%20%0D%0Adocument.all.a6.innerHTML%3Dsum1%3B%20%0D%0A%0D%0Adocument.all.b1.innerHTML%3Dd1%3B%20%0D%0Adocument.all.b2.innerHTML%3Dd2%3B%20%0D%0Adocument.all.b3.innerHTML%3Dsl2%3B%20%0D%0Adocument.all.b4.innerHTML%3Dd3%3B%20%0D%0Adocument.all.b5.innerHTML%3Dd4%3B%20%0D%0Adocument.all.b6.innerHTML%3Dsum2%3B%20%0D%0A%0D%0Adocument.all.c1.innerHTML%3Dq1%3B%20%0D%0Adocument.all.c2.innerHTML%3Dq2%3B%20%0D%0Adocument.all.c3.innerHTML%3Dsl3%3B%20%0D%0Adocument.all.c4.innerHTML%3Dq3%3B%20%0D%0Adocument.all.c5.innerHTML%3Dq4%3B%20%0D%0Adocument.all.c6.innerHTML%3Dsum3%3B%20%0D%0A%0D%0Adocument.all.hj.innerHTML%3Dsum4%3B%20%0D%0A%7D%20%0D%0A%3C%2Fscript%3E">
[Ctrl+A 全选 注:
如需引入外部Js需刷新才能执行
]
教程首页
更多教程